Abstract

The invention discloses a kind of garment production splicing apparatus and its application methods, are related to garment production technical field.The present invention includes calutron and positioning base, one surface of calutron coordinates with positioning base, calutron includes shell, and one surface of shell is fixed with panel, and one surface of panel is fixed cored, iron core perimeter surface is arranged with coil, one surface of shell is fixed with switch, and coil is connected with power cord by switch, pilot pin is fixed at the center of iron core end face, positioning base includes bottom case and iron pan, and one surface of iron pan offers and the matched pin hole of pilot pin.The present invention is coordinated by calutron and positioning base, inflection point is connected as positioning using pin hole with pilot pin using cloth, cloth at tie point is clamped using electromagnetic attraction, it is that reference is gradually sewed with tie point, chucking power is strong and stablizes, and keeps to deviate between cloth in sewing, take the needle convenient for sewing, the workload for alleviating operating personnel, improves production efficiency.

Background technology
In dress designing and people's esthetic requirement continually changing today, the form or style of traditional dress designing, Through the aesthetic requirement that cannot be satisfied people.In order to improve the sales volume of clothes, meet the purchasing demand of consumer, designer must Clothes fashion must be constantly innovated, the clothes of oneself could be allowed more to inhale the eyeball of bow customer.Under such a background, piece together This new-type dress designing mode is designed to produce.Value and its aesthstic valence of the splicing dress designing design using clothes Value has a relationship closely, especially nowadays people's cultural life in the highest flight in the period of, people are to clothes Aesthetic values require higher.The appearance of splicing extends road for clothing construction, it has become garment collar at present A widely used technology in domain.After clothes splicing design, processing is highly important link, any cloth That sews is bad, can all influence the size of clothes entirety, the company for going to compare between every piece of cloth that operating personnel must be careful as It connects, also to ensure that cloth not will produce offset in sewing process, difficult, efficiency is very low.
Invention content
The purpose of the present invention is to provide a kind of garment production splicing apparatus and its application methods, by using electromagnetic attraction Cloth tie point is clamped, is that reference is gradually sewed with tie point, solves existing clothes concatenation personnel What be must be careful as goes to compare the connection between every piece of cloth, also to ensure that cloth not will produce offset, difficulty in sewing process It is very big, the very low problem of efficiency.
In order to solve the above technical problems, the present invention is achieved by the following technical solutions:
The present invention is a kind of garment production splicing apparatus, including calutron and positioning base, one table of the calutron Face coordinates with positioning base, and the calutron includes shell, and one surface of the shell is fixed with panel, one surface of the panel Fixation is cored, and the iron core perimeter surface is arranged with coil, and the coil is copper lines, and one surface of the shell is fixed with out It closes, the coil is connected with power cord by switch, and coil one end is connected by switching with a power cord wherein conducting wire, coil The other end is directly connect with another conducting wire of power cord, and pilot pin is fixed at the center of the iron core end face;
The positioning base includes bottom case and iron pan, and one surface of the iron pan offers and the matched pin hole of pilot pin.
Further, the diameter of the pilot pin is between 3mm-10mm, the of length no more than 10mm of pilot pin.
Further, the iron core is cylindrical structure, and sealing installation is all made of between the panel and iron core and shell.
Further, the case top is fixedly connected with penetration pipe.
Further, one surface of the bottom case offer with the matched groove of iron pan, the iron pan be cylindrical structure.
Further, the shell and panel are all made of magnetic conductive metal material and are made.
A kind of application method of garment production splicing apparatus, the method, including the following steps:
Step 1: by being laid with together along edge to be sewed between the cloth of processing to be spliced, positioning base is placed on A positioning base is placed in cloth bottom in the corner location of each of the edges connecting line;
Step 2: the corner point of cloth is aligned with pin hole on positioning base, calutron is closed, pilot pin is inserted into needle Kong Zhong, cloth are sandwiched between calutron and positioning base;
Step 3: power-line plug is connect electricity, it is calutron energization magnetisation to open switch, and calutron is by positioning base It tightly adsorbs, keeps each cloth clamped, select one edge inflection point of cloth to start to sew, this inflection point is not clamped;
Step 4: before sewing machine syringe needle often passes through an inflection point, the switch of calutron herein is closed, calutron is disconnected Electric demagnetization removes and can proceed with sewing, and the calutron at remaining inflection point is removed, this means that each cloth waits for Tape edge edge is all spliced sewing and finishes.
The invention has the advantages that:
1, the present invention is coordinated by calutron and positioning base, using pin hole and pilot pin using cloth connect inflection point as Positioning, is clamped cloth at tie point using electromagnetic attraction, with tie point be with reference to gradually being sewed, chucking power by force and Stablize, keeps to deviate between cloth in sewing, take the needle convenient for sewing, alleviate the workload of operating personnel, improve life Produce efficiency.
2, for the present invention by thread switching control circle power on/off, magnetisation and demagnetization are fast, easy to use, reduce cloth spelling The difficulty connect.
